XPONENTIAL Europe 2026 spotlights military applications of autonomous systems within a forward-looking, responsible technology dialogue. It serves as a platform for discussing modern defense technologies, critical-infrastructure protection and strategic sovereignty.
As the premier event for autonomous systems and robotics, XPONENTIAL Europe gathers experts from industry, academia, the military and government agencies. Together, they explore the potential of security-critical and dual-use technologies—from cyber defense and systems interoperability to the development of common standards across Europe.
XPONENTIAL focuses on seven key domains of modern defense: Air, Ground, Maritime, Space, Human–Machine Interaction, Cooperative Autonomy and Hybrid Platforms—each exemplifying technological advances aimed at efficiency, safety and ethical responsibility.
The event offers a compact overview of future system architectures—including modular carrier systems and AI-driven command systems—emphasizing innovation and cooperation as pillars of a secure, connected future.
